Melting gummy bears

  • ~4.9 lb Haribo Bears
  • ~1 fluid ounce Delta 9 distillate
  • ~1/2 cup Coconut oil
  • 2 tablespoons Liquid lecithin
  • ~1 1/8 cup Water

I heat up the gummy bears, and heat up the d9. Mix it together. Put the coconut oil, lecithin and water in afterwards. Mix it together for 5-10 mins.

Put it in molds. Wait til dry, and coat them in fine sugar.

Works really good, and people like them too.

ABV Butter the Easy Way😶‍🌫️😮‍💨🧑‍🍳🧈🍫

1 QT ABV
2 QT H20
2 sticks butter

Boil 1 -2 hours
Strain ABV
Place in fridge overnight
Pour off water

*Optional*
Melt canna butter
Add 1 bag of chocolate chips
Mix
Pour into silicone mold
Refrigerate for 2 hours

Just made my first batch of cannasugar!

It was actually a lot easier than I expected!

I made my tincture from 14g of flower at 26% THC with 2 cups of everclear. That took about 4 hours. I then combined it with 4 cups of sugar and threw it in the VENTED oven. Don't want to blow up lol

Checked and stirred every 10 mins for about 50-60 mins. In total it should be about 3600mg.
